With the Tacx Alpine gradient simulator, Garmin aim to take the experience to the next level, turning virtual climbs into something you can actually feel. Priced at \u20ac1,099, this add-on replaces your front wheel and tilts your bike according to the terrain on screen. It simulates gradients of up to 25% and descents down to \u201310%, promising quick and precise responsiveness. The range has been tailored to match Garmin\u2019s compatible NEO series smart trainers, and with a maximum incline 5% steeper than rival offerings from Wahoo or Elite, the Alpine gives Garmin a technical edge on paper.<\/p>\n<p>The Alpine is designed to deliver gradient changes with an accuracy of 0.1% and can react at a rate of up to 3% per second, promising snappy transitions from flat roads to steep climbs. The setup that follows is straightforward. Using the Garmin Connect app, the Alpine can be configured step by step, with clear guidance through the entire installation process. The front wheel is removed, and the fork is secured in the proprietary Dynamic Fork Mount. Garmin include a wide range of adapters to cover both quick-release skewers and thru-axles, supporting road bikes as well as standard mountain bike hub widths. Next, the Alpine is paired with a compatible smart trainer \u2013 either the NEO 2T or <a href=\"https:\/\/granfondo-cycling.com\/garmin-tacx-Neo-3M-smart-trainer-test\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">the NEO 3M<\/a>. After the initial pairing, both devices will automatically recognise and connect to each other as soon as they\u2019re powered on. The setup is completed with a one-time system calibration. After that, the Tacx Alpine is ready to go \u2013 and you\u2019re straight into the virtual world.<\/p>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/au\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/01\/Garmin_Taxc_Alpine_Steigungssimulator_Test_GRAN-FONDO_WEB-1460.jpg\" alt=\"Garmin Taxc Alpine Steigungssimulator Test GRAN FONDO WEB 1460\" width=\"2000\" height=\"1334\" class=\"size-full wp-image-130582\"  \/>The Alpine is compatible with Garmin\u2019s current smart trainer models \u2013 including the NEO 3M, for example.<\/p>\n<p>Thanks to four guided rollers, the 10.9 kg Alpine stands extremely firm and feels stable at all times, even during all-out sprints. The altered ride sensation can feel a little odd at first, especially on descents when the front end suddenly sinks. But after a brief adjustment period, the system\u2019s strengths start to shine through: climbs and descents aren\u2019t just something you see \u2013 you actually feel them. That makes a big difference when it comes to gauging your effort. You react quicker, shift earlier, and don\u2019t have to stare at the screen the whole time just to anticipate the next climb. Gradient changes were quick and precise. Only in rare situations \u2013 like on very rolling routes with rapid transitions between climbs and descents \u2013 did the system occasionally reach its limits, lagging slightly behind. For the vast majority of ride profiles, though, this is barely noticeable.<\/p>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/au\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/01\/Garmin_Taxc_Alpine_Steigungssimulator_Test_GRAN-FONDO_WEB-1339-600x400.jpg\" alt=\"Garmin Taxc Alpine Steigungssimulator Test GRAN FONDO WEB 1339 600x400\" width=\"600\" height=\"400\" class=\"alignleft size-medium wp-image-130592\"  \/><br \/>\n<img dec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/au\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/01\/Garmin_Taxc_Alpine_Steigungssimulator_Test_GRAN-FONDO_WEB-1502-600x400.jpg\" alt=\"Garmin Taxc Alpine Steigungssimulator Test GRAN FONDO WEB 1502 600x400\" width=\"600\" height=\"400\" class=\"alignright size-medium wp-image-130594\"  \/><\/p>\n<p>The Alpine makes less sense when used in ergometer or workout mode. In fact, it actively supports the trainer\u2019s multidirectional freedom, meaning its motion features remain fully functional even when used with the gradient simulator. We tested the NEO 3M both with and without the Alpine and noticed no loss of mobility whatsoever.<\/p>\n<p>The Alpine also adds steering functionality, which feels more intuitive than using Zwift Click. That said, there\u2019s a slight delay in response time. At present, the steering feature is supported by both Zwift and the Tacx Training app. To enable steering in Zwift, the Alpine needs to be paired specifically as a steering device. The gradient simulation itself works independently, as long as the Alpine is connected to a compatible smart trainer.<\/p>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/au\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/01\/Garmin_Taxc_Alpine_Steigungssimulator_Test_GRAN-FONDO_WEB-1372.jpg\" alt=\"Garmin Taxc Alpine Steigungssimulator Test GRAN FONDO WEB 1372\" width=\"2000\" height=\"1334\" class=\"size-full wp-image-130590\"  \/>The pivoting front axle mount translates your steering inputs directly into the virtual world.<br \/>\nWho Should Take a Closer Look at The Garmin Tacx Alpine Gradient Simulator?<\/p>\n<p>The Garmin Tacx Alpine gradient simulator is aimed at riders who don\u2019t see indoor training as a necessary evil, but instead value maximum immersion, variety and realism. Especially during longer sessions, the simulated gradients encourage regular changes in riding position, create a more natural load on the body and noticeably boost comfort \u2013 without having to keep one eye glued to the screen at all times.<\/p>\n<p>The Alpine really comes into its own on free rides, virtual races and longer routes in Zwift or the Tacx Training app. In these scenarios, it plays to its strengths by signalling changes in effort early and delivering a ride feel that\u2019s much closer to the real thing.<\/p>\n<p>It\u2019s less suited to those who mainly focus on structured ergometer-style workouts. The Garmin Tacx Alpine doesn\u2019t just bring you closer to the real-world experience, it also improves comfort and weight distribution on longer rides by encouraging varied riding positions. It really shines during free rides and virtual races, helping you anticipate climbs more intuitively and ride with less rigidity. For structured workouts in ergometer mode or occasional use, however, the added value is limited \u2013 and the investment harder to justify.<\/p>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/au\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/10\/icon_top.png\"\/>TopsImproves comfort and variety on long indoor sessionsStable and secure setupControls are easy to reach while ridingSupports the NEO 3M smart trainer\u2019s multidirectional movementQuiet motor<img decoding=\"async\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/au\/wp-content\/uploads\/2025\/10\/icon_flop.png\"\/>FlopsSlight delay in steering response in Zwift<\/p>\n<p>For more information, visit <a href=\"https:\/\/www.garmin.com\/de-DE\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">garmin.com<\/a><\/p>\n<p><img decoding=\"async\" loading=\"lazy\" src=\"https:\/\/www.newsbeep.com\/au\/wp-content\/uploads\/2026\/01\/Garmin_Tacx_NEO_3M_Smart-Trainer_Test_GRAN-FONDO_WEB-1442.jpg\" alt=\"Garmin Tacx NEO 3M Smart Trainer Test GRAN FONDO WEB 1442\" width=\"2000\" height=\"1334\" class=\"alignnone size-full wp-image-130574\"  \/><\/p>\n<p>Did you enjoy this article?
